Fri, Oct 31, 2008 | Men's Basketball
The Chargers held their own in the first half against nationally-ranked Notre Dame, trailing 46-34, at the break.  The Chargers led for most of the game's first 10 minutes, but the Irish slowly pulled away for a 103-64 victory.  The Chargers shot 40.6-percent from the field and 35.7 percent (10-28) from three-point land.  Derek Mechaelsen led three Chargers in double figures with 14 points.  Drew Hanson and Morris Smeader finished with 12 and 10 points, respectively.  The Irish dominted the boards, 51-27.  The Irish shot 51.4 percent from the field behind 21 points from Ryan Ayers.
